Bastardia bivalvis (Cav.) Kunth ex Griseb.
Descripción
Shrubs 1-3 m tall, the stems with stellate pubescence. Leaf blades mostly 5-10 cm long, ovate, cordate, crenate, acute, reduced upwards, stellate-pubescent above and beneath, concolorous; petioles approximately half the length of the blades. Flowers solitary in the leaf axils, usually in terminal leafy racemes or panicles; pedicels shorter than the calyces; calyx 6-10 mm long, each sepal with a prominent midrib, sometimes viscid; petals 7-8 mm long; styles 5. Fruits 8~10 mm in diameter, oblate, 5-ceiled, loculicidally dehiscent, glandular-pubescent, aristate (the aristae ca. 3 mm long); seeds 2.5 mm long, minutely puberulent. Chromosome number: 2n = 28. A
